Analysis
In 2024, annual growth of the gross capital formation in Russian Federation stood at 2.1%.
That represents a change of down 89.4% on the previous year and up 132.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, annual growth of the gross capital formation in Russian Federation peaked at 75.2% in 2000 and was at its lowest, -41.0%, in 2009.
Russian Federation ranks 97th of 174 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Annual growth of the gross capital formation in Russian Federation, year by year
| Year | Value |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 75.2% | — |
| 2001 | 16.7% | -77.8% |
| 2002 | -2.6% | -115.6% |
| 2003 | 14.3% | -650.1% |
| 2004 | 12.2% | -14.7% |
| 2005 | 9.5% | -22.1% |
| 2006 | 17.7% | +86.3% |
| 2007 | 22.0% | +24.3% |
| 2008 | 10.5% | -52.3% |
| 2009 | -41.0% | -490.5% |
| 2010 | 28.5% | -169.5% |
| 2011 | 21.0% | -26.3% |
| 2012 | 5.5% | -73.6% |
| 2013 | -5.2% | -193.0% |
| 2014 | -6.4% | +23.9% |
| 2015 | -11.7% | +83.9% |
| 2016 | -0.6% | -94.6% |
| 2017 | 6.4% | -1102.8% |
| 2018 | -1.6% | -124.8% |
| 2019 | 2.3% | -247.3% |
| 2020 | -4.3% | -285.5% |
| 2021 | -15.0% | +244.9% |
| 2022 | 27.7% | -284.9% |
| 2023 | 19.8% | -28.6% |
| 2024 | 2.1% | -89.4% |
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 13.5% | -41.0% | 75.2% | 10 |
| 2010s | 3.8% | -11.7% | 28.5% | 10 |
| 2020s | 6.1% | -15.0% | 27.7% | 5 |
